Transaction 21106ff9226f13e38081411c741dd437ca9e0225960d5fc3ff32d9e9ce7b0888
1 Input
1 Output
-
21106ff9226f13e38081411c741dd437ca9e0225960d5fc3ff32d9e9ce7b0888:0
- value
- 134931
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8da5d9519c9eeb7ecce242f90725b9287828e846 OP_EQUAL
- address
- 3EbysyXyQYTDNzXWU9auCuffZCqpUUxRiA